      An Amway account was opened in my name without my knowledge or permission. On Tues, Nov 1st at 7:55am PDT, I received an email notifying me of an amway account opening in my name. I would like to lodge a formal complaint with BBB about this fraudulent activity. I emailed Amway and I have not received a reply confirming my account is deleted and my email is removed from their system. I need BBB to contact Amway to flag this fraudulent activity with my name and email, close this account (Customer Number **********) and remove my information from their system asap. In addition, I want Amway to remove any association with Amway business owners ************************* or ***** ****************************** as I do NOT know these people.
